3 CHRISTMAS MESSAGE I am one of those men who go shopping for Christmas presents at the last minute. My wife Julie is highly organised and gets most of the presents for friends and family. It is Julie s presents that I am always ashamed to be so last minute about. Sometimes people get cross that so much is spent at Christmas. It is a pity that some people spend more than they can afford, sometimes on things that other people do not really want. Even so, I am glad we give presents at Christmas to those we love. It is a reflection of the gifts brought to the Christ Child in the manger at Bethlehem gifts from shepherds out of their poverty and much more elaborate gifts even gold and frankincense from the Wise Men from the East. There is another tradition too related to Father Christmas (in origin, of course, he is St Nicholas, a bishop of great grace and generosity from the early centuries of the Church). Father Christmas brings presents to children at night. He leaves them quietly and unseen. It is a way of helping children realise that the world in which they live has kindness, generosity, grace and love at its heart. That s a very important message to give to children. It is one all of us should relearn and ponder every year. A very Happy Christmas to you all +Graham Norvic The Rt Revd Graham James, Lord Bishop of Norwich President, Norfolk and Norwich Association for the Blind 3

Price: The FarView This is a video magnifier that offers close-up and distance viewing capabilities, in a stylish and ultra-compact design. The FarView eliminates the need to accurately track the camera 6

7 across lines of text whilst reading. Simply point the camera towards any relevant information and capture and store images, which can be enlarged to read with ease. Please send details to Mr John Child Transport Charges Recently there has been some confusion regarding transport charge to clients who use our volunteer drivers. The NNAB will cover the costs for the following: 1. Visiting an NNAB equipment and information centre 2. Essential shopping 3. Eye related medical visits Charges will be applicable to the assisted VIP for the following: 1. Sport and leisure activities 2. NNAB classes 3. VIP clubs 4. Non essential shopping 36. Winter all wrapped up The cold weather could mean the beginning of the flu season. To help you keep well it is very important to keep warm at home and outdoors. Try to eat well, follow a healthy lifestyle and don t forget to have your flu jab if you are eligible. Keep moving: Staying active will generate your body heat to keep you warm. If you are at home try not to sit for too long, get up, walk around and make yourself a warm drink. If walking is difficult try some chair based exercises by moving your arms and legs and wiggling your toes. 18
